Abstract

The invention belongs to the technical field of intelligent head-mounted equipment, and discloses a control method of head-mounted equipment, which uses the head-mounted equipment, and comprises the following steps: when the head-mounted equipment is worn, equipment supporting legs detect a wearing pressure value through a pressure sensor; when the wearing pressure value is larger than the set pressure value, the driving device drives the adjusting gear to rotate in one direction and drives the two adjusting push blocks to act so as to reduce the wearing pressure value; when the wearing pressure value is smaller than the set pressure value, the driving device drives the adjusting gear to rotate in the other direction and drives the two adjusting push blocks to act, so that the wearing pressure value is increased; and when the wearing pressure value is equal to the set pressure value, the driving device stops acting. According to the invention, the wearing pressure value detected in real time is compared with the set pressure value required by the target, the driving device is controlled to act, and the adjusting gear is driven to rotate clockwise or anticlockwise, so that the wearing pressure value reaches and is kept at the set pressure value, and the wearing comfort is improved.

[0002] This invention relates to the field of smart head-mounted devices, and more particularly to a control method for head-mounted devices. Background Technology

[0003] Among existing smart glasses, AR devices, VR devices, and other smart head-mounted devices, some lack adjustment mechanisms and rely on the elastic deformation of the material itself to provide clamping force for secure wearing. This limits their applicability, and different users experience varying pressure when wearing them. Others use elastic straps for secure wearing, but this also limits their applicability, and users with different head shapes experience varying levels of comfort. Some devices, while equipped with adjustment mechanisms, require manual adjustment of the tightness using knobs, resulting in poor adjustment accuracy, a complex and cumbersome adjustment process, and poor adaptability. [0049] like Figures 1-11 As shown, the present invention provides a head-mounted device, including a main unit 100 and two support legs 200. The two support legs 200 are respectively connected to the main unit 100. At least one support leg 200 is equipped with an adjustment component, which includes an adjustment push block 1, a drive device 2, and an adjustment gear 3. There are two adjustment push blocks 1, one with a fixed base 110 and the other with a movable base 210 on the main unit 100 and the support leg 200, respectively. The two adjustment push blocks 1 are slidably mounted on the fixed base 110. The adjustment gear 3 is located at the output end of the drive device 2, between the two adjustment push blocks 1, and meshes with them. When the drive device 2 drives the adjustment gear 3 to rotate, one adjustment push block 1 can push against the movable base 210 to drive the support leg 200 to rotate relative to its equilibrium position. The two adjustment push blocks 1 can drive the support leg 200 to rotate in opposite directions.

[0050] In this invention, when the gear 3 is engaged, the adjustment push block 1 extends and retracts with higher precision. Based on this, the gear 3 is driven to rotate by the drive device 2, and one of the two adjustment push blocks 1 on both sides of the gear 3 is extended, which realizes the swing of the device leg 200 in two directions relative to the balance position. This allows for efficient and convenient adjustment of the tightness of the head-mounted device when worn, and improves the applicability of the device.

[0051] In this embodiment, the drive device 2 is a servo motor, powered by the host device 100, and the adjusting gear 3 is directly mounted on the output shaft of the motor. Alternatively, the drive device 2 may include a motor, a transmission wheel, and a transmission belt. In this case, one transmission wheel is mounted on the output shaft of the motor, the other transmission wheel is coaxially fixed to the adjusting gear 3, and the transmission belt is wound around the two transmission wheels.

[0052] Specifically, the adjusting push block 1 includes a push rod 11 and a support block 12 connected to each other. The push rod 11 is slidably connected to the fixed base 110, and the support block 12 is engaged with the adjusting gear 3. The above structural design is more targeted, enabling the adjusting push block 1 to safely engage with the adjusting gear 3 while sliding smoothly.

[0053] More specifically, the push rod 11 is a rod-shaped structure that slides through the fixed seat 110 along the first direction. One end extends out of the fixed seat 110 to push the movable seat 210, and the other end extends out of the fixed seat 110 and connects to the support block 12. The support block 12 is a rack and pinion structure. Two support blocks 12 are spaced apart along the second direction. The adjusting gear 3 is located between the two support blocks 12 and meshes with the two support blocks 12. The second direction is perpendicular to the first direction.

[0054] In this embodiment, each device leg 200 is equipped with an adjustment component. A fixed base 110 is mounted on the device host 100, a movable base 210 is mounted on the device leg 200, and a drive device 2 is correspondingly mounted on the device host 100. A guide protrusion is also provided on the device host 100, and a guide channel 13 is provided on the support block 12. The guide channel 13 extends along a first direction, and the guide protrusion is slidably disposed within the guide channel 13. The guide protrusion and the guide channel 13 cooperate to support and guide the support block 12, allowing the adjustment push block 1 to slide more evenly and stably relative to the fixed base 110. Alternatively, the fixed base 110 can be mounted on the device leg 200, and the movable base 210 can be mounted on the device host 100. In this case, the guide protrusion and drive device 2 are correspondingly mounted on the device leg 200.

[0055] Specifically, the movable seat 210 is provided with a boss, which is located between the two adjusting push blocks 1 and abuts against the fixed seat 110. By providing the boss, interference between the fixed seat 110 and the movable seat 210 is avoided when the equipment support leg 200 rotates relative to the balance position.

[0056] More specifically, a stop arc surface 211 is provided on the boss, and the stop arc surface 211 abuts against the fixed seat 110. By providing the stop arc surface 211, the movable seat 210 can be deflected more smoothly.

[0057] More specifically, the movable seat 210 is also provided with two abutment surfaces 212, which are symmetrically arranged on both sides of the boss. The two adjusting push blocks 1 can abut against the two abutment surfaces 212 in a one-to-one correspondence. By providing two abutment surfaces 212, the abutment of the adjusting push blocks 1 is made safer and more reliable.

[0058] In this embodiment, the stop arc surface 211 is in line contact with the fixed base 110, and the line of the line contact extends along the third direction. The push surface 212 is parallel to the third direction, and the third direction is perpendicular to the first direction and the second direction.

[0059] Specifically, the adjustment assembly also includes a reset device 4. The equipment leg 200 is connected to the main equipment 100 via the reset device 4. The reset device 4 is configured to drive the equipment leg 200 to stop in a balanced position relative to the main equipment 100. In addition to its transfer function, the reset device 4 also ensures that the equipment leg 200 can be stably and reliably in a balanced position when the drive device 2 drives the two adjustment push blocks 1 to extend and retract by the same length relative to the fixed base 110.

[0060] More specifically, the reset device 4 includes a rotating shaft 41, a connecting rod 42, and an elastic element 43. The rotating shaft 41 is fixed to the movable seat 210, the connecting rod 42 is slidably disposed on the fixed seat 110, with one end rotatably connected to the rotating shaft 41, and the elastic element 43 is sandwiched between the other end of the connecting rod 42 and the fixed seat 110. This structure of the reset device 4 is simple and reliable. In addition to the above configuration, the reset device 4 can also be a structure in which a rotating shaft and a torsion spring cooperate. The equipment support leg 200 is rotatably connected to the main equipment 100 via the rotating shaft, and the torsion spring is disposed on the rotating shaft, capable of driving the equipment support leg 200 to stop relative to the main equipment 100 in a balanced position.

[0061] In this embodiment, when the equipment support leg 200 is in the balanced position, the two adjusting push blocks 1 have the same extension length relative to the fixed seat 110. At this time, the two adjusting push blocks 1 are symmetrically arranged with respect to the first plane. The first plane is parallel to the first direction and perpendicular to the second direction. The reset device 4 is located on the first plane and there are two of them. The two reset devices 4 are symmetrically arranged in the third direction. The connecting rod 42 is slidably arranged on the fixed seat 110 along the first direction. One end extends out of the fixed seat 110 and is provided with a sleeve hole. It is rotatably sleeved on the rotating shaft 41 on the movable seat 210. The rotating shaft extends along the third direction. The other end extends out of the fixed seat 110 and is provided with a limit block. The elastic element 43 is a spring, which is sleeved on the connecting rod 42 and clamped between the limit block and the fixed seat 110.

[0062] Specifically, the adjustment assembly also includes a pressure sensor 5, which is mounted on the equipment support leg 200. The drive unit 2 is configured to drive the adjustment gear 3 to actuate based on the pressure value detected by the pressure sensor 5. By using the pressure sensor 5, the operation of the drive unit 2 becomes more precise and reliable.

[0063] More specifically, the fixed base 110 is provided with a fixed wire hole 111, and the movable base 210 is provided with a movable wire hole 213. The pressure sensor 5 is connected to the controller in the main unit 100 via a wire, which passes through the fixed wire hole 111 and the movable wire hole 213. The above arrangement makes the electrical connection between the pressure sensor 5 and the controller safer and more reliable.

[0064] In this embodiment, the pressure sensor 5 is a thin-film pressure sensor. Each of the two device legs 200 is equipped with a pressure sensor 5. The adjustment component on each device leg 200 can control the tightness based on the pressure sensor 5. When the head-mounted device is worn, the main unit 100 is located in front of the user's eyes, and the two device legs 200 are located on either side of the user's head. At this time, the device legs 200 apply pressure to the user's head to ensure stability. The pressure sensor 5 on the device leg 200 specifically detects the pressure applied by the device leg 200 to the user's head. The pressure sensor 5 and the drive device 2 are both electrically connected to the controller. The pressure sensor 5 transmits the detected pressure value to the controller, which then controls the drive device 2 to adjust the tightness of the head-mounted device. The specific structure, connection circuit, and control logic of the pressure sensor 5, drive device 2, and controller described above are conventional setups in the art and will not be elaborated further here.

[0065] In the head-mounted device of the present invention, driven by the driving device 2, the angle adjustment range of the device leg 200 relative to the balance position is -15° to 15°. Driven by the servo motor, the device leg 200 can achieve stepless angle adjustment with high adjustment accuracy and strong adaptability, and can adapt to different wearing pressure requirements of users. In addition to the above-mentioned angle range, other angles can be set according to wearing needs, which are not limited here.

[0066] The present invention also provides a control method for a head-mounted device, using the above-described head-mounted device, comprising:

[0067] When the head-mounted device is worn, the device's support legs 200 detect the wearing pressure value through the pressure sensor 5;

[0068] When the wearing pressure value is greater than the set pressure value, the drive device 2 drives the adjustment gear 3 to rotate in one direction, which drives the two adjustment push blocks 1 to move to reduce the wearing pressure value.

[0069] When the wearing pressure value is less than the set pressure value, the drive device 2 drives the adjusting gear 3 to rotate in another direction, which in turn drives the two adjusting push blocks 1 to move, thereby increasing the wearing pressure value.

[0070] When the wearing pressure value equals the set pressure value, the drive device 2 stops operating.

[0071] In the control method of the head-mounted device of the present invention, by comparing the real-time detected wearing pressure value with the target required set pressure value, the drive device 2 is controlled to operate, thereby driving the adjustment gear 3 to rotate clockwise or counterclockwise, so that the wearing pressure value reaches and is maintained at the set pressure value, thereby improving the wearing comfort.

[0072] Specifically, when the wearing pressure value is zero, the drive device 2 drives the device legs 200 to a balanced position by adjusting the gear 3. The above setting ensures that when the head-mounted device is not worn or is turned off, the device legs 200 can maintain a balanced position, avoiding ineffective operation of the drive device 2.

[0073] More specifically, the head-mounted device has multiple usage modes, each with a different set pressure value. The head-mounted device can connect to an electronic device, allowing the user to select the desired mode and operate accordingly. This configuration enables remote control of the head-mounted device, making operation more convenient and preventing issues caused by the inability to see the control buttons or knobs on the device while wearing it.

[0074] In this invention, the head-mounted device is a smart device such as smart glasses, AR device, or VR device. The controller is an electronic IC control module installed in the device host 100. The electronic device is a mobile phone or tablet computer, which can be accessed and adjusted via a mobile APP. The set pressure value is stored in the controller and can be adjusted by the APP on the mobile phone or other electronic device or the adjustment terminal on the device host 100. This allows users to set different set pressure values ​​according to their own needs, such as 5N, 8N, 10N, etc. The adjustment range of the set pressure value can be 0-50N. The maximum set pressure value is determined according to the temple structure and material. Ultimately, users can determine the set pressure value according to their own wearing pressure tolerance, which is more flexible and has stronger applicability.

[0075] Specifically, different usage modes can be defined, each applicable to a specific scenario, with each usage mode corresponding to a set pressure value. Users can select the usage mode via an app on their mobile phone or other electronic device, or via the adjustment terminal on the device host 100.

[0076] More specifically, multiple usage modes include sports mode, movie viewing mode, and comfort mode. The corresponding sports mode, movie viewing mode, and comfort mode options are available on the app on mobile devices such as smartphones. During operation, the user selects the sports mode, movie viewing mode, or comfort mode option on the app. The electronic device sends a signal to the head-mounted device, which automatically adjusts to the corresponding usage mode upon receiving the signal. In sports mode, the user wears the head-mounted device for gaming or exercise, with a higher pressure setting. In movie viewing mode, the user only needs to remain still, ensuring the head-mounted device doesn't fall off, with a moderate pressure setting. In comfort mode, the pressure setting is the lowest to reduce wearing pressure.

[0077] The initial clamping force of a head-mounted device is affected by material aging, and it will loosen after being worn for a certain period of time. However, the head-mounted device of the present invention is equipped with an adjustment component, which can maintain a consistent clamping force and avoid the effects of material aging and loosening.
